This Mobile Chipmaker Is Cutting Prices
The market for mobile applications processors is a tough one, characterized by intense competition and, as a result, low gross profit margins.
Qualcomm (NASDAQ: QCOM), which builds the Snapdragon family of applications processors and stand-alone modems, is the leading merchant smartphone applications processor vendor. Taiwan-based MediaTek is the second largest.
According to a recent report from DigiTimes, Qualcomm is pricing its Snapdragon 450 platform aggressively, which has put MediaTek "under pressure" to respond with price cuts for its competing Helio P23 chips.
